The Voice IoT Challenge

Today's voice IoT landscape for mission-critical applications relies on a fragmented patchwork of solutions not designed for the reliability demands of critical operations. Legacy circuit-switched voice on2G/3G networks facing shutdown creates an immediate existential threat. Proprietary VoIP implementations require specialised infrastructure that increases complexity and cost. Consumer-oriented solutions optimised for convenience rather than reliability fail under the stress of critical deployments. Cloud-dependent processing introduces latency and single points of failure that can prove catastrophic when immediate response is essential.

This fragmentation forces mission-critical organisations into impossible compromises: accept the reliability risks of legacy systems, invest in complex proprietary solutions, or forgo voice functionality entirely in critical applications where it could save lives.

VoLTE: Transforming Voice IoT for Critical Operations

The migration to VoLTE fundamentally changes how voice IoT can be deployed in mission-critical environments. Instead of treating voice as a complex add-on requiring separate infrastructure, VoLTE enables voice as a native, integrated capability within existing IoT connectivity platforms.

Guaranteed Quality of Service ensures voice packets receive priority even under network congestion. Unlike best-effort solutions that fail when bandwidth becomes scarce, VoLTE maintains communication quality when networks are stressed – precisely when critical applications need it most.

Unified data and voice architecture eliminates the complexity of parallel communication systems. Mission-critical devices can handle telemetry, control signals, and voice communication through a single, integrated platform that reduces failure points and simplifies maintenance.

Native reliability features include automatic failover, connection redundancy, and service continuity mechanisms designed forcarrier-grade performance.

Enhanced codec efficiency delivers clearer communication with lower power consumption. For mission-critical devices operating in remote locations or emergency situations, this efficiency extends operational capability when external power may be unavailable.

Real-World Impact

Emergency Response Systems require immediate, reliable voice communication where cellular infrastructure may be compromised. VoLTE's quality of service guarantees ensure communication capability persists under extreme conditions.

Industrial Safety Monitoring in manufacturing facilities needs instant hazardous condition alerts. VoLTE enables distributed voice alert systems through the same connectivity handling sensor data, eliminating infrastructure duplication.

Healthcare Monitoring demands both continuous data transmission and immediate voice communication. VoLTE's unified platform supports both requirements through a single, reliable connection.

Critical Infrastructure Management for power grids, water systems, and transportation networks depends on immediate communication between distributed control points. VoLTE provides the reliability and integration necessary for these life-supporting systems.
